Solution
The correct option is A 2-Hydroxypropane (a) 2-Hydroxypropane
It contains alpha hydrogens and hence can undergo dehydrogenation to give its corresponding carbonyl compound.
(b) Ortho-nitrophenol
It does not contain any alpha hydrogens. So, it can not undergo dehydrogenation reactions to give carbonyl compounds.
(c) Phenol
It does not contain any alpha hydrogens. So, it can not undergo dehydrogenation reactions to give carbonyl compounds.
(d) 2-Methyl-propan-2-ol
It does not contain any alpha hydrogen, so it can not undergo dehydrogenation reactions to give carbonyl compounds.
